He was considering leaving/disbanding Al-Qaeda at one point during his stay in Sudan, but ultimately decided otherwise. There's a reason AQ went quiet for a couple years after Yousef bombed the WTC, and it wasn't because they were hiding. Bin Laden was seriously contemplating becoming a farmer on the ~1million acres the Sudanese gov't had given him as payment for construction work. The expulsion didn't come until after he had decided to continue doing the AQ work(and yes, the US was actively behind expelling him from Sudan. They even suggested Afghanistan as his destination). But yes, you are correct that the Sudanese gov't fleeced him on a level most mobsters would be proud of.
